Azerbaijan's Economic Development Minister to visit Latvia

22 January 2008 [11:23] - TODAY.AZ
A government delegation of Azerbaijan led by Economic Development Minister Heydar Babayev, staying in Estonia since January 21, is going to visit Latvia on January 24.

According to the press service for the Ministry of Economic Development, the delegation included representatives of the Ministry of Economic Development, Azerbaijan Export and Investments Encouragement Fund (AZPROMO), Azerbaijan Investment Company as well as business circles.

It should be reminded that in the framework of the visit to Estonia the delegation is to meet with the Prime Minister of the country Andrews Ansip, chairman of the Parliament En Ergma, Minister of Foreign Affairs Urmas Paet, Minister of Economic Development Johann Pats.

Moreover, H.Babayev is also expected to meet with representatives of Estonian-Azerbaijani Caspian Group, BLRT Group and  Baltik investment bank famous in the ship building spheres. An Estonian-Azerbaijani business-forum will be held in Tallinn on January 23. Azerbaijan will be represented by nearly 10 companies engaged in agriculture, fishing, industry and other economic sectors.

In Latvia the delegation will meet with the Minister of Economic Development of the country and discuss prospects of economic cooperation between the two countries.
